- Carbon fiber construction delivers the rigidity needed for long-exposure landscape photography while keeping pack weight low enough for multi-hour mountain hikes.
- Columnless architecture eliminates center-column flex and vibration at all shooting heights — directly improving sharpness in any slow-shutter or telephoto scenario.
- 44lb (20kg) maximum load capacity accommodates heavy cinema rigs and large telephoto lenses that exceed what most travel tripods can safely support.
- Independent multi-angle legs secure stable footing on boulder fields, staircases, and sloped shorelines where rigid equal-angle legs would leave you constantly relocating.
- 3.1-inch folded diameter slides into a backpack side pocket or overhead bin — genuinely carry-on compatible without forcing a gear bag upgrade.
👎 Cons
- Columnless tripods cannot push height above the leg extension maximum — for photographers who regularly need to shoot over crowds or obstacles, a center column provides that extra reach.
- Twist lock leg sections require deliberate engagement on each section of each leg — in a fast-moving documentary or event scenario this is measurably slower than a single flip-lock per leg.
- The integrated leveling base adds convenience but also adds a fixed weight and height penalty that users who never shoot panoramas or video may not need.
- Carbon fiber at this load rating is a premium investment — the TTOR24CLV will cost more than equivalent aluminum tripods, and the price gap is only justified for photographers who prioritize weight savings on long carries.
- Confirming head compatibility and thread standard requires additional research — buyers planning to pair with an existing ballhead should verify mount specifications before ordering.
